ACHF Arts Access
The DSSO continues to offer Masterworks, Pops, Chamber Music and Family Programming to reach audiences of all ages through quality musical experiences. This is the year that we will conduct a new survey that asks audience members how the experienced increased their access, awareness and affinity to symphonic music. 2: The DSSO will continue to develop Bridge Sessions Programming, which helps bridge the symphony to community life. We will be polling neighborhoods and outlying communities regarding the impact of the DSSO programming on their immediate neighborhoods and families.
Ten full symphonic productions and eight chamber ensemble performances were presented throughout the community. On-line and written surveys were distributed at select performances as well as solicitation of oral commentary from participants. 2: Chamber ensembles were presented at six local breweries to new and diverse audiences. Oral commentary was solicited at the performances as well as post-performance interviews with the brewery owners and staff to gauge the impact with their audiences.
